WESTPORT — A 39-year-old man was charged with public indecency this week after he exposed himself to underage girls on lower Main Street, police said.

Pema Tamang, who police said is homeless, was taken into custody shortly after the incident was reported at about 7 p.m. June 5.

In addition to the charge of public indecency, he was charged with three counts of risk of injury to a child.

Police were dispatched to check a complaint from a shop on lower Main Street that a man — later identified as Tamang — had exposed his genitals while staring at a group of three girls under the age of 16.

Tamang was detained a short time later, and denied the allegations, police said. 

But, according to the report, his “pants were still down” at the time he was detained.

Tamang, after being taken into custody and formally charged, was held on $10,000 bond. He was taken the next day for arraignment at state Superior Court in Stamford.
